Via Logic LLC provides technology consulting for digital transformation and business process optimization to government and commercial clients. It helps modernize IT, design enterprise architectures, and turn data into actionable insights, using offerings like DevSecOps, data science, cybersecurity, cloud migration, and defense analytics guided by the DOMINO modernization framework. The company differentiates itself with women-owned HUBZone certification, a focus on federal agencies (DoD, FEMA, USCIS), and security-centered practices such as Zero Trust and ICAM, plus defense-related automation and secure communications. Its goal is to help clients achieve secure, efficient IT systems and data-driven decisions that maintain mission continuity.
